Can a gas dryer explode?

There are two unique dangers to gas dryer malfunction: gas leaks, which can occur in gas lines or connections and create and explosion risk, and carbon monoxide leaks, which can fill a home with a colorless, odorless and deadly gas. Proper installation is the best means of preventing these accidents.

Will carbon monoxide detector detect gas leak?

Ultimately, no, a carbon monoxide detector cannot detect a natural gas leak. Carbon monoxide (CO) is a toxic gas created when fuel is burned in the presence of low levels of oxygen. Carbon monoxide might appear during a gas leak, but a carbon monoxide detector is not normally capable of detecting natural gas.

Are gas dryers safe?

Gas-powered dryers pose two additional hazards. First, the natural gas line may leak into your home, which causes a risk of fire or poisoning. Gas dryers also produce deadly carbon monoxide while they run, which is why these dryers must be vented properly.

How strong is gas leak smell?

Natural gas has no smell, which means a small leak would be impossible to detect. A hissing sound is not always present either. That’s why your utility company adds mercaptan, a harmless chemical, to the gas. Mercaptan smells like sulphur, or rotten eggs, to help you identify gas leaks.

How do I know if my dryer vent is clogged?

Signs You Required Dryer Vent Cleaning Clothes take longer than the normal 35-40 minutes to dry. dryer vent hood flap does not open properly. debris appears around the outdoors dryer vent opening. you feel excessive heat in the room where the dryer is running. lint and debris accumulate around the dryer’s lint filter.

Why does my dryer smell like sulfur?

Natural gas that is used to heat gas clothes dryers does not naturally contain any smell. As a safety precaution, manufacturers of natural gas infuse the fuel with a chemical substance that smells similar to a rotten egg. This rotten egg smell is designed to get your attention fast.
